ixgbe: Move ipsec init function to before reset call
This patch moves the IPsec init function in ixgbe_sw_init. This way it is a bit more consistent with the placement of similar initialization functions and is placed before the reset_hw call which should allow us to clean up any link issues that may be introduced by the fact that we force the link up if somehow the device had IPsec still enabled before the driver was loaded. In addition to the function move it is necessary to change the assignment of netdev->features. The easiest way to do this is to just test for the existence of adapter->ipsec and if it is present we set the feature bits.
